Midpoint of a Segment

Medium Math Coordinate Geometry

Question

What is the midpoint of the segment with endpoints (6, 6) and (-2, -2)?

Answer choices

  1. (8, 8)
  2. (2, 3)
  3. (4, 4)
  4. (2, 2)
  5. (3, 2)

D Correct answer: D) (2, 2)

Set up the problem carefully before computing. Average the x-coordinates and the y-coordinates separately.

The underlying rule

Midpoint = ((x1+x2)/2, (y1+y2)/2) = ((6+-2)/2, (6+-2)/2) = (2, 2).

Study tip

Midpoint = average of the x-coordinates, average of the y-coordinates. It is just two arithmetic averages.
